예제 #1
0
        public ConfigurationWindow(GoogleCalendar _google, SyncEngine _syncEngine)
        {
            InitializeComponent();

            google     = _google;
            syncEngine = _syncEngine;

            checkGoogleStatus();
        }
예제 #2
0
        public MainWindow()
        {
            InitializeComponent();

            outlook = new OutlookReader();

            google = new GoogleCalendar();
            google.ActiveCalendar = "*****@*****.**";
            syncEngine            = new SyncEngine(outlook, google);

            if (File.Exists(SYNCED_ENTRIES_FILE))
            {
                Stream loadStream = File.OpenRead(SYNCED_ENTRIES_FILE);
                syncEngine.LoadSyncedEntries(loadStream);
                loadStream.Close();
            }
        }